Role PurposeAt Rydoo, we believe AI is not just a technology shift, but a cultural and operational transformation. To accelerate this transformation, we have created the Rydoo AI Guild, a cross-functional group of AI champions helping drive adoption, experimentation, and impact across the organization. Until now, the Guild has been composed of contributors balancing this role alongside their primary responsibilities. We are now introducing a dedicated, permanent role to maximize its impact. The AI Guild Lead will act as the central driver of AI culture, adoption, and coordination across Rydoo. This is a highly transversal role at the intersection of technology, operations, and change management.

The RoleYou are the engine behind Rydoo's AI adoption. You will work closely with the AI Guild, functional teams, and leadership to turn AI from scattered initiatives into a structured, measurable, and scalable capability across the company. You are not here to "do AI alone", but to enable the entire organization to leverage AI effectively. This role reports to the CEO (initially), with potential evolution as the organization scales.

ResponsibilitiesAI culture & adoption • Drive AI literacy and usage across all teams (Product, Engineering, Sales, Finance, HR, etc.) • Ensure AI becomes part of day-to-day workflows, not isolated experiments • Define and promote best practices for responsible and effective AI usage • Contribute to building a strong internal AI culture (events, rituals, communication)

Guild orchestration • Lead and coordinate the Rydoo AI Guild • Structure Guild initiatives, priorities, and outputs • Ensure continuity despite member rotation • Facilitate collaboration across functions and ensure balanced representation

Use case identification & execution • Identify high-impact AI use cases across the organization • Help teams prioritize and execute these use cases • Support teams in moving from ideas to real, measurable outcomes • Ensure learnings are shared and scaled across the company

Tooling & enablement • Help evaluate and guide the selection of AI tools (company-wide and team-specific) • Ensure coherence in tooling choices across the organization • Support onboarding and effective usage of selected tools (e.g. Claude or others) • Act as a bridge between technical capabilities and business needs

AI governance & responsible usage • Promote safe and compliant use of AI tools (data privacy, security, policies) • Work with IT/Security and Legal when needed • Help define guardrails without slowing down adoption

Measurement & impact • Define KPIs to track AI adoption and impact (productivity, quality, speed) • Monitor progress across teams • Ensure AI initiatives translate into tangible business outcomes

What success looks like (12-18 months)• AI is widely adopted across teams with clear, structured usage patterns • Multiple high-impact AI use cases are deployed across functions • The AI Guild is a recognized and effective driver of change • Employees are more autonomous and confident in using AI tools • Measurable productivity and quality gains are visible across the organisation • AI usage is both ambitious and responsible (secure, compliant, relevant)
